Prime Minister Mykola Azarov said that Ukraine may apply to international arbitration in case of failure of negotiations with Russia on the revision of the gas contracts and lowering gas prices.

"Variant of court decision remains. We do not close it. If we do not agree, then we will have no another opportunity," Prime Minister said in an interview with Khmelnytskyi regional state TV and radio broadcasting company.

At the same time, he expresses confidence that Kyiv will succeed to agree with Russian partners and to reduce gas prices.

"Some ask, why not go to court? Well, we go to court, and the legal process will begin. Judging from the practice, it is at least a year. But during this year we will pay for the gas at current high prices while waiting for a court's decision. What if the court's decision will be not in our favour? Can it be? What arguments will we have then?" Mykola Azarov said.
